Go beyond Taylor Swift’s iconic music with The Taylor Book, the deepest and most comprehensive exploration of her stratospheric career to date.

From her humble days as a teen country artist to her record-obliterating Eras Tour, Taylor Swift is a supernova that shows no sign of burning out. This groundbreaking book gives her career the depth it deserves, featuring her studio albums alongside iconic outfits, music videos, muses, trailblazing re-recordings and more – everything that die-hard fans need to know about is right here.

The Taylor Book explores the life of an icon, including:

  • Expert analysis of every original album and Taylor’s Version re-recording up to and including The Tortured Poets Department
  • In-depth exploration of Taylor Swift’s most beloved songs and music videos
  • Breakdowns of Taylor’s notorious Easter Eggs, helping fans understand and explain the secret messaging she slips into every album
  • Exploration of her songwriting process and genre experimentation
  • Iconic fashion moments from each Era
  • Exquisite images spanning Taylor’s entire career
  • A look at Taylor’s work beyond the music, from her acting credits and fandom to her relationships and politics
  • …and much more!


The Taylor Book is the ultimate guide to a generation-defining pop sensation, packed with beautiful images and all the context you need to fully immerse yourself in the Swiftiverse. Whether you’re already a die-hard fan looking for deeper insight into her life or a brand-new Swiftie eager for the most complete guide to all things Taylor Swift, this is the book for you.

Malcolm Mackenzie is an award-winning journalist and author of Queerbook, the non-fiction summer read of 2024 that Gillian Anderson called “essential”.
As a freelance entertainment and lifestyle journalist Malcolm has contributed to the likes of the Guardian, The Times, Rolling Stone, Heat, NME, Gay Times, and many more. He’s worked for music brands as varied as Universal Music, The X Factor, MTV and Top of The Pops. As music editor of a London newspaper and founding editor of teen bible We Love Pop he interviewed a roster of talent including: Taylor Swift, Lady Gaga, Shawn Mendes, Dolly Parton, Spice Girls, Justin Bieber, Amy Winehouse, Harry Styles, Florence and The Machine, Adele, Katy Perry and Miley Cyrus, to name just a few.
He has written books about all the important things in life: The Eurovision Song Contest, Barbie, K-Pop and the TV show Friends.
